Ducati Multistrada V4 Recalled Over Faulty Valve Guides; Will Replace Entire Engine Unit
The Ducati Multistrada V4 has been recalled. Ducati has recalled several units of the recently-launched Multistrada V4 due to an issue with the valve guides in the engine. These faulty valve guides could lead to a loss of power and if unchecked, could even lead to engine failure. Ducati will replace the entire engine of the 60 units that have been affected by the recall in North America.

However, the best part about the Multistrada V4 is the V4 Granturismo motor. It is currently the only ADV motorcycle to feature a V4 engine. The Ducati Multistrada V4 is powered by a liquid-cooled, 1,158cc, V4 engine with a maximum power output of 167.62bhp at 10,500rpm and a peak torque output of 125Nm at 8,750rpm.
It is one of the best engines in its segment and plasters a wide grin on the rider's face. Now though, it seems like this very engine is causing Ducati to undertake a recall. The valve guides play a major role in the functioning of an engine. Improper valve guides will wear the valves out faster and that could lead to engine failure.
Hence, Ducati has decided to replace the entire engine unit for the affected motorcycles. Ducati has two parts suppliers who produce valve guides and one of these two suppliers is said to have produced the faulty valve guides. At the moment, Ducati has recalled 60 motorcycles in North America.
However, we aren't sure at the moment how many more motorcycles across the world have been fitted with the faulty valve guide. Ducati doesn't have a factory in America, but produces motorcycles in its factory at Bologna Italy.
The brand also has an assembly plant in Brazil and in Thailand. These plants too might have used the same faulty valve guides. However, we cannot confirm the same at the moment. Ducati India is expected to launch the Multistrada V4 in the second half of the year.
